Doggone It
by Maggie Toussaint
Maggie Toussaint has done it again with her next in the Dreamwalkers Series. As a psychic consultant to the police department in coastal Georgia, Baxley Powell helps solve crime. She also struggles with raising her young daughter and the family responsibilities that go with sharing her with her missing husband's overbearing family. While a movie crew comes to town, one of the crew and a local are brutally murdered in a ritualistic ceremony, and Baxley is on the job to help solve the crime. While in a dreamwalk to talk to the victims, she trades favors with a demon to get back to the real world - the evil around these murders threatens to hold Bax on the wrong side of the veil between life and death.
I love the mysticism and the personal struggles Bax faces and the overwhelming sense of family that keeps Bax not only grounded, but protects her from the ultimate battles of good versus evil. I kept waiting for her demon helper to call in her marker, and I'm intrigued by the watcher in the woods, both of which I eagerly anticipate being outed in her next book(s) in this series.
